Car Boot Mobility Scooters
Portable mobility scooters (also known by the names lightweight scooter, boot-scooter, or folding mobility) are compact class 2 devices that can be folded and dismantled in order to fit in your car's back seat. They are ideal for getting out and about independently, and are ideal for shopping trips and travelling further away from home with your family or your friends.
Compact
Compact and lightweight they are ideal for those who want an easy way to move. These scooters are ideal for sightseeing, shopping, and going on vacation. They are easy to fold or removed when not in use.
The lightweight models are easy to fold and carry inside the boot of your vehicle and are ideal for long trips. The smallest, lightest models can be folded to a hatchback size which fits in the majority of cars. This makes them easy to remove and put in of the boot.
* Easy Storage - If you don't require your scooter at home, it's easy to keep it in a garage, shed or a cabinet. This makes them perfect for those who live in apartment buildings or don't have the space to store a larger mobility scooter within their home.
They're typically made from lightweight materials like ABS or aluminum to reduce the weight. A lot of them have handles to aid in lifting them into and out of your boot. They're also simple to assemble and take down and the best ones can be folded up or assembled in under 30 seconds.
These scooters are an excellent choice for those who are frequently traveling to various places. These scooters are able to travel at speeds ranging from 3 and 6 mph, and can be used indoors or outdoors.
Another advantage of collapsible scooters is their ease of transport because they are compact and can be transported on planes. Certain models come with wheels that allow them to be folded into a trunk for cars as well as on a bus or train.
They're also available in various styles and colors, which means you'll be able to find one that matches your individual preferences. They're generally priced reasonably and can make an excellent choice for seniors or people who have disabilities.

Easy to assemble
Many people consider it vital to be able to disassemble a mobility scooter and reassemble it into the boot. It allows you to transport your mobility device in a car easily and without hassle. This is especially useful when taking a trip to visit family or friends.
It is an excellent option for those who have only a small amount of storage space in their vehicle, or who don't want to alter their vehicle for the purpose of transporting a mobility scooter. You can fold your mobility scooter in a number of ways and then reassemble it inside the boot.
There are other options to transport mobility collapsible scooters for disabled. This includes a car seat with a built-in ramp or a wheelchair lift or cargo carriers. These options are more expensive than some other methods of transporting mobility scooters, however, they will save you time and money in the long term.
A portable lift hoist can be an the cheapest way to fit your mobility scooter or wheelchair into the back of your car without the need to permanently modify your vehicle. It is easy to install and can lift mobility scooters and wheelchairs up to 40kg.
The hoist can be positioned inside the boot mobility scooters with suspension of your car and connect a power cable to the scooter. Once you've done that, simply insert the mobility scooter into the lift and let go of the handle bars, and the scooter will raise itself.
Another option for those who own a van or modified minivan is to install wheelchair lifts in the back of the vehicle. They're similar to scissors-style car lifts, but they're stronger and can handle larger mobility scooters and wheelchairs with the added benefit of a passenger.
If you plan to keep your scooter in your vehicle for a long time the ramp that folds isn't as useful. The best choice is to choose ramps that is able to be folded out of the back of your vehicle and then put back in its place in the rear.
